How Often Should You Change Your Oil?
At what intervals should vehicle owners perform oil changes? This query frequently comes up among automotive hobbyists and daily commuters alike. Typically, vehicle manufacturers suggest replacing engine oil every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, though certain newer vehicles are capable of extending this range to 10,000 miles or beyond under particular circumstances. Key variables that determine oil change intervals encompass driving behavior, environmental conditions, and the category of oil being utilized. As an example, drivers who regularly navigate heavy traffic or operate vehicles in harsh weather conditions may need to change their oil more often. Moreover, synthetic motor oils are known to deliver enhanced protection and can help lengthen the duration between necessary oil changes. Keeping track of both oil level and condition is essential; murky, coarse-textured oil signals that a replacement is needed. In the end, sticking to a consistent oil change routine is crucial for preserving engine integrity, maximizing vehicle performance, and extending the life of your car, making it a fundamental element of conscientious vehicle ownership.
What Does a Full Service Oil Change Include?
A thorough oil change service typically encompasses multiple critical aspects aimed at maintaining peak engine performance. Initially, the process consists of extracting the aged engine oil, which is afterward exchanged with premium, manufacturer-approved oil. The oil filter is likewise swapped out to guarantee that pollutants do not travel through the engine.
In addition to these core responsibilities, service professionals typically carry out a comprehensive multi-point check, examining fluid levels, belts, and hoses for wear and tear. They may also inspect the cabin filter and air filter, swapping them out when needed.
Several repair shops supply extra services, such as wheel rotation, brake inspection, and even a wash or clean of the vehicle's interior, enhancing view information about the overall upkeep of the vehicle. This comprehensive strategy not only maintains engine condition but also supports the durability of additional vital systems within the vehicle.

Recognizing When to Schedule Your Next Full Service Oil Change
At what point should car owners think about booking their next complete oil change service? Typically, experts suggest every 3,000 to 7,500 miles, depending on the vehicle's make and model, as well as the type of oil used. Regularly checking the vehicle's oil level and quality is vital; when the oil looks murky or contains debris, an earlier oil change may be necessary. Furthermore, car owners should pay attention to how their vehicle is performing. Odd noises, lower fuel economy, or illuminated dashboard lights may be signs that an oil change is overdue. Shifting seasons may also affect the recommended oil change schedule; to illustrate, extreme cold weather during winter months can demand more frequent oil change intervals. Finally, consulting the owner's manual provides specific guidelines tailored to the vehicle, ensuring peak performance and longevity. Regularly scheduling oil changes is a proactive measure to maintain engine health and avoid costly repairs down the line.
Answers to Your Most Common Questions
Are Other Services Available During a Full Service Oil Change?
That's correct, numerous auto shops provide extra services during a comprehensive oil change. Such services may include rotating your tires, fluid system checks, and replacement of air filters, providing a practical chance for complete automotive maintenance in one appointment.
What Kind of Oil Does a Full Service Oil Change Include?
Commonly, a full service oil change utilizes either standard, semi-synthetic, or premium synthetic oil. The option chosen is determined by the vehicle's specifications and the owner's preferences, guaranteeing optimal performance and engine preservation throughout operation.
How Much Time Does a Full Service Oil Change Require?
A comprehensive oil change generally needs between 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the shop's speed and supplementary services included. Elements such as vehicle type and oil choice can further affect the total time.
Is an Appointment Required for a Full Service Oil Change?
Scheduling an appointment for a complete oil change service is generally advised, so the service center can efficiently accommodate your vehicle. That said, many service centers also accommodate walk-in visits, giving options to those with urgent service requirements.
Are Full Service Oil Changes Pricier Than Standard Oil Changes?
Complete oil changes tend to be priced higher than conventional oil changes owing to the supplementary services they encompass, including fluid checks and filter replacements. This higher price reflects the thorough care provided for your vehicle's upkeep.
